Output 66feff2c1f2a6580453beda56cd4890d9db5c208737de097eb8d76c6cda7f6b4:2

value
1634587
script pubkey
OP_0 OP_PUSHBYTES_20 8d1dd09fd66fb1e1d9d66ef1445d828c40a0f254
address
bc1q35wap87kd7c7rkwkdmc5ghvz33q2puj535hvpx
transaction
66feff2c1f2a6580453beda56cd4890d9db5c208737de097eb8d76c6cda7f6b4
confirmations
159873
spent
true